Senate File 71 - Introduced SENATE FILE 71 BY CHELGREN A BILL FOR An Act providing sanctions for the filing of frivolous actions. 1 BE IT ENACTED BY THE GENERAL ASSEMBLY OF THE STATE OF IOWA: 2 TLSB 1144XS (1) 87 jh/rj
S.F. 71 Section 1. Section 617.16, Code 2017, is amended to read as 1 follows: 2 617.16 Frivolous actions. 3 1. If a party commencing an action has in the preceding 4 five-year period unsuccessfully prosecuted three or more 5 actions, the court may, if it deems the actions to have been 6 frivolous, stay the proceedings until that the party furnishes 7 an undertaking secured by cash or approved sureties to pay all 8 costs resulting to an opposing parties party to the action 9 including a reasonable attorney fee. 10 2. The court shall review each petition commencing an 11 action within fifteen days of filing. If the court determines 12 that the petition, on its face, appears to be frivolous, the 13 court shall stay the proceedings until the party commencing the 14 action furnishes an undertaking secured by cash or approved 15 sureties to pay all costs resulting to an opposing party to the 16 action including a reasonable attorney fee. 17 3. If the party commencing an action furnishes an 18 undertaking pursuant to subsection 1 or 2 and an opposing party 19 prevails, the court shall award the opposing party all costs, 20 including a reasonable attorney fee, if the court determines 21 that the action was frivolous. 22 EXPLANATION 23 The inclusion of this explanation does not constitute agreement with 24 the explanation’s substance by the members of the general assembly. 25 This bill provides for sanctions for the filing of frivolous 26 actions in certain circumstances. 27 The bill provides that after a petition commencing an action 28 is filed, the court must review the petition within 15 days 29 of filing. If the court determines that the petition, on 30 its face, appears to be frivolous, the court must stay the 31 proceedings until the party commencing the action furnishes an 32 undertaking secured by cash or approved sureties to pay all 33 costs resulting to an opposing party including a reasonable 34 attorney fee. 35 -1- LSB 1144XS (1) 87 jh/rj 1/ 2
S.F. 71 The bill provides that if the party commencing the action 1 was required to furnish an undertaking in order to proceed with 2 the lawsuit and an opposing party prevails, the court shall 3 award the opposing party all costs, including a reasonable 4 attorney fee, if the court determines that the action was in 5 fact frivolous. 6 -2- LSB 1144XS (1) 87 jh/rj 2/ 2
